2 . 1 . 2   A T M O S P H E R I C   T A N K   D E S I G N  
This tank was designed to be used only in atmospheric conditions.  To avoid potential hazards, 
this tank should never be pressurized.  Safety precautions should be taken to make sure the tank 
is never pressurized.  
2 . 1 . 3   L O W   W A T E R   C O N D I T I O N
 
(A low water cutout is not supplied as standard on the boiler feed system, although it may have 
been supplied as an optional item.)   Under normal operating conditions, the tank should never be 
allowed to be in a low water condition.  If the water level falls in the tank, the make-up valve 
should open to satisfy the demand for water.  The valve is efficiently sized to maintain the water 
level based on the maximum horsepower of the unit.  If the low water control or probe was 
supplied, it should be checked to make sure the pump circuit will de-energize on a low water 
condition and an alarm condition occurs.  When the water level has been increased above the low 
water control, the pump should operate normally. 
                                                                                                                    
2 . 1 . 4   F E E D   W A T E R   C O N T R O L   O N   T H E   B O I L E R  
The feed pump supplied with this unit should be electrically wired to the level control mounted on 
the boiler so that the boiler will maintain proper water level.  Please reference the wiring diagram 
supplied with the manual for proper wiring.  This connection should be checked before putting the 
boiler into operation, making sure that it is operating correctly.
 
2 . 1 . 5   B O I L E R   F E E D   P U M P  
The start-up procedures found in the boiler feed pump manufacturer’s data should be followed 
very carefully and may include venting the pump before actual operation.  Failure to follow the 
manufacturer’s recommendations may void the warranty of the pump and also keep the pump 
from operating correctly.  The boiler feed pump must also be operationally tested to assure that it 
provides boiler feed water at the pressure and in the amount needed for safe and reliable boiler 
operation.  The feed pump should be capable of supplying water to the boiler at least 3% above 
the boiler relief valve setting.  A throttling valve may be required in the discharge line to keep the 
pump on the operating curve.

2 . 1 . 7   C H E M I C A L   F E E D   S Y S T E M   &   S O F T E N E R  
Check the performance of the boiler water softener and chemical treatment system. Chemically 
test the feed water to be certain it complies with the recommendations of the chemical treatment 
consultant.
